    The bike looks fantastic. It amazes me how close the radiator and especially oil cooler are to the exhaust pipes with no shielding. There simply is no room for shielding the way it is designed. This makes it vitally important, especially with the aftermarket exhaust, to make the ecu runs the bike rich, to keep those exhaust pipes cool. Running the aftermarket pipe, without changing the ecu setting to richen up the exhaust, could run the bike lean, heat up the exhaust, heat up the exhaust pipes and heat stress fail the oil cooler. It could also be the source of your weak power delivery as well. In 20-degree weather this is all less important but on a summer day, it could be a real problem.
